District Overview:

Dayton School District is a rural district located in western Oregon's scenic Mid-Willamette Valley, between McMinnville and Newberg. Our staff works closely with parents and community members to provide a learning environment that supports academic achievement and encourages students to become well-rounded citizens. The district serves approximately 1,000 students across a Grade School, a Junior High (grades 6-8), and a High School (grades 9-12). Our schools attract those who value a strong educational system with a rural sense of connection and care.
